1. Youn’s Stay - this was filmed in time of COVID-19 so instead of Youn’s Kitchen it became Youn’s Stay where they invited foreigners to stay in their Hanok Guesthouse in South Jeolla. 

2. Culinary Class Wars - this is a cooking competition where 100 elite chefs compete for a 300 million Korean Won prize. The chefs are divided into two classes, white spoons for veterans and black spoons for newcomers. The two judges were Paik Jong-Won and Anh Sung-Jae.

3. The Genius Paik - Paik Jong Won traveled to Morocco and Naples, Italy to run a restaurant for a few days and introduced Korean cuisine.
